Fabric/temporary shelter systems are a different selection problem. Cover condition, anchoring, exposure and intended use matter more than pretending they are substitutes for every permanent steel carport.

ShelterLogic’s current carport category publishes comparative attributes across families—such as widths, heights, panel/frame gauges, warranty and wind/snow claims. Those category-level fields are useful for orientation, but CarportFit still verifies exact product pages before using a field for hard fit.
Category claims are not a substitute for exact geometry. A family may span many widths, heights and configurations, and the buyer still needs the exact outside footprint and usable clearance.
